rouille noun[ U ] uk /ˈruː.i/ us /ˈruː.i/ a thick sauce from France made with very small pieces of bread, olive oil(= oil made from a small, bitter, green or black fruit), garlic, and spicy peppers: He served us roast haddock with rouille. The seafood platter comes with a creamy rouille. After I finished making the rouille, I spread it over small slices of toast. Every lunchtime we ate fish soup with rouille. Recipes for rouille can contain pretty much anything.
